Fat women and test tube babies

Some studies have shown that overweight or obese women may face some challenges during IVF. First, overweight may lead to the disorder of female hormone level and ovarian function, thus affecting the quality and quantity of eggs. Secondly, obesity will also increase the incidence of pregnancy complications, such as hypertension, diabetes and cardiovascular disease. Therefore, doctors may advise overweight or obese women to lose weight before considering IVF.

However, not all overweight or obese women are not suitable for IVF. The doctor will make a comprehensive assessment according to the specific situation of each patient and develop a personalized treatment plan. Weight is not the only determinant. Other physical indicators such as height, health status and age also affect doctors' decisions.

Assisted reproductive technology and individual differences

The IVF technology is not targeted at patients in a specific weight range, but is determined according to individual conditions. In fact, although overweight or obese patients may face some challenges, they still have the opportunity to successfully conceive under the guidance of doctors and through reasonable treatment and management.

In addition, before IVF, doctors usually recommend patients to have a comprehensive physical examination, including evaluation of blood and heart function. These tests can help doctors evaluate whether patients are suitable for IVF, and timely identify and deal with potential risks during treatment.
